Cytochromes c (cyt c) can be defined as electron-transfer proteins having
one or several haem c groups, bound to the protein by one or, more
generally, two thioether bonds involving sulphydryl groups of cysteine
residues. The fifth haem iron ligand is always provided by a histidine
residue. Cyt c possess a wide range of properties and function in a large
number of different redox processes [1].
Ambler [2] recognised four classes of cyt c. Class I includes the low-spin
soluble cyt c of mitochondria and bacteria, with the haem-attachment site
towards the N-terminus, and the sixth ligand provided by a methionine
residue about 40 residues further on towards the C-terminus. On the basis
of sequence similarity, class I cyt c were further subdivided into five
classes, IA to IE. Class ID (cyt c8) includes such bacterial proteins as
Pseudomonas spp. cyt c-551, Hydrogenobacter thermophilus cyt c-552 and
Rhodospirillum tenue cyt c-553 [2]. Sequence characteristics include several
Pro residues around the sixth ligand Met, and a conserved Trp residue near
the C-terminus.
The 3D structures of cyt c-551 from Pseudomonas aeruginosa and Pseudomonas
stutzeri have been determined [3]. The proteins consist of 5 alpha-helices;
three "core" helices form a "basket" around the haem group, with one haem
edge exposed to the solvent.
CYTCHROMECID is a 5-element fingerprint that provides a signature for class
ID cyt c. The fingerprint was derived from an initial alignment of 9
sequences: motifs 1 and 2 are adjacent, motif 1 including helix 2, two
invariant Cys residues of which covalently bind the haem group, and a His
residue providing the fifth haem iron ligand (cf. PROSITE pattern
CYTOCHROME_C); motif 4 spans a Pro-rich region between helices 4 and 5, and
includes an invariant Met, which provides the sixth haem iron ligand; and
motifs 3 and 5 contain conserved Trp residues. Two iterations on OWL28.0
were required to reach convergence, at which point a true set comprising 11
sequences was identified. A single partial match was also found, a Pseudo-
monas hydrogenothermophila cyt c-552 fragment that lacks motifs 4 and 5.
An update on SPTR37_9f identified a true set of 11 sequences.
